How much can I make with a Online Business degree in New Britain, CT ?

When you're considering an Online Business degree in New Britain, CT, it's important to know what salary range you might be looking at as you launch your career. Two roles that often attract business degree graduates are Project Manager and Business Analyst. For instance, recent graduates from local institutions like Central Connecticut State University have shared exciting experiences about how their studies paved the way for these roles in their own lives.

Let’s break down what you can expect:

• Project Manager: According to data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, the mean annual wage for a Project Manager is about 80,220 USD, with an average hourly wage of almost 38.57 USD. This role often involves coordinating projects, managing budgets, and working closely with cross-functional teams. Many graduates mentioned that during group projects at CCSU, they gained hands-on experience in planning and executing project phases, which gave them a head start in understanding real work dynamics.

• Business Analyst: For those who lean towards data analysis and strategic decision-making, the position of Business Analyst offers a mean annual wage of 108,790 USD and an hourly wage of 52.3 USD. How long does it take to complete a Online Business degree in New Britain, CT ?

Online Business degree programs in New Britain, CT generally vary in duration depending on the degree level and program flexibility. Most associate degrees typically require two years of full-time study, allowing graduates to quickly acquire essential business skills. Bachelor’s degrees generally take about four years full-time, although accelerated options at institutions like Central Connecticut State University enable dedicated graduates to complete their studies in as few as three years. Master’s programs are often designed to be finished in one to two years, with data indicating that nearly 65% of students in part-time master’s programs finish within 18 months.

What are the emerging niches within the Business field?

• The digital transformation niche is reshaping business education, as traditional marketing meets burgeoning social media strategies and e-commerce innovations. Business programs now weave in advanced online marketing, consumer behavior studies, and digital branding tactics—preparing students for a technology-integrated landscape where, for instance, interactive analytics and a grasp of emerging social media platforms dictate market success.

• Data analytics and business intelligence have emerged as vital areas, driven by the exponential increase in data generation. Institutions emphasize statistical inference, predictive modeling, and machine learning—all designed to convert raw data into strategic decisions. According to recent labor reports, roles in data analytics are expected to surge by nearly 28% in the next decade, a fact that underscores the transformative effect of these skills on online business practices.

• Sustainable and ethical business practices now form a cornerstone of forward-thinking business curricula. Prospective students are being equipped not only with principles of corporate responsibility but also with actionable insights into green strategies and environmental stewardship. This niche responds to the growing consumer demand for transparency and sustainability—a topic increasingly spotlighted in academic discourse in New Britain, CT, and beyond.

• Fintech and blockchain technology are rapidly evolving fields within the business world. With digital currencies and decentralized platforms gaining traction, innovative online programs are integrating courses that cover cybersecurity, blockchain applications, and regulatory compliance. This niche prepares students for a new horizon in financial technology, where adaptability and technological literacy lead to competitive advantage.

• Cybersecurity management intersects with business strategy more than ever before. As companies adapt to the digital age, the need to safeguard sensitiveinformation becomes paramount. Modern business degree programs incorporate courses that span risk management, ethical hacking, and data protection,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ared to counter the growing threat of cyber-attacks in a digital economy increasingly reliant on secure transactional systems.
